TD Asset Management Inc Sells 46,556 Shares of Equifax, Inc. $EFX

TD Asset Management Inc trimmed its holdings in Equifax, Inc. (NYSE:EFXFree Report) by 27.6% in the 4th quarter, according to its most recent filing with the SEC. The institutional investor owned 122,199 shares of the credit services provider’s stock after selling 46,556 shares during the quarter. TD Asset Management Inc’s holdings in Equifax were worth $26,515,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Equifax (NYSE:EFXG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, April 21st. The credit services provider reported $1.86 EPS for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.69 by $0.17. Equifax had a return on equity of 20.41% and a net margin of 11.12%.The company had revenue of $1.65 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$1.61 billion. During the same period in the previous year, the firm earned $1.53 EPS. The firm’s revenue was up 14.3% compared to the same quarter last year. Equifax has set its Q2 2026 guidance at 2.150-2.250 EPS and its FY 2026 guidance at 8.340-8.740 EPS. Research analysts predict that Equifax, Inc. will post 8.56 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Equifax Profile

(Free Report)

Equifax Inc (NYSE: EFX) is a global data, analytics and technology company that specializes in consumer and commercial credit reporting, decisioning tools and identity solutions. Headquartered in Atlanta, Georgia, Equifax is one of the three major consumer credit reporting agencies in the United States and provides credit information and related services to lenders, employers, governments and consumers worldwide.

The company’s offerings include consumer credit reports and scores, credit monitoring and identity protection services, and a range of business-oriented products for risk management, fraud detection and compliance.
